|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
public interface WriteCommand
A command that modifies the cache in some way
| Method Summary | |
|---|---|
Set<Object> |
getAffectedKeys()
|
boolean |
isConditional()
Certain commands only work based on a certain condition or state of the cache. |
boolean |
isSuccessful()
Some commands may want to provide information on whether the command was successful or not. |
| Methods inherited from interface org.infinispan.commands.VisitableCommand |
|---|
acceptVisitor, shouldInvoke |
| Methods inherited from interface org.infinispan.commands.ReplicableCommand |
|---|
getCommandId, getParameters, perform, setParameters |
| Method Detail |
|---|
boolean isSuccessful()
boolean isConditional()
ConcurrentMap.putIfAbsent(Object, Object) only does anything if a condition is met, i.e., the entry in
question is not already present. This method tests whether the command in question is conditional or not.
Set<Object> getAffectedKeys()
|
Google Analytics |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||